How they compare
Sweden currently reports 13,727 constant 2015 US$ per person against 5,852 constant 2015 US$ per person in Europe & Central Asia, a difference of 7,875 constant 2015 US$ per person.
That makes Sweden's figure about 2.3 times Europe & Central Asia's.
Across all 56 years both countries report, Sweden has been ahead every year.
Europe & Central Asia ranks 7th and Sweden ranks 10th of 40 groups.
Sweden has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Europe & Central Asia | Sweden |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 3,510 constant 2015 US$ per person | 6,663 constant 2015 US$ per person | 3,153 constant 2015 US$ per person | Sweden |
| 1980s | 3,615 constant 2015 US$ per person | 7,031 constant 2015 US$ per person | 3,416 constant 2015 US$ per person | Sweden |
| 1990s | 3,832 constant 2015 US$ per person | 7,547 constant 2015 US$ per person | 3,715 constant 2015 US$ per person | Sweden |
| 2000s | 4,599 constant 2015 US$ per person | 9,882 constant 2015 US$ per person | 5,283 constant 2015 US$ per person | Sweden |
| 2010s | 4,881 constant 2015 US$ per person | 11,861 constant 2015 US$ per person | 6,980 constant 2015 US$ per person | Sweden |
| 2020s | 5,609 constant 2015 US$ per person | 13,470 constant 2015 US$ per person | 7,861 constant 2015 US$ per person | Sweden |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Gross capital formation (constant 2015 US$) divided by Population, total, mat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
